The Caribbean Premier League (CPL) 2025, also known as Republic Bank CPL 2025, will start on August 15, 2025, and run until September 22, 2025. It is the 13th season of the CPL T20 cricket tournament, featuring six teams competing across six Caribbean countries.
There are several ways to watch CPL 2025 live streaming. Here are some of the options available:
- In India: Star Sports 1 and Star Sports 1 HD will broadcast all matches of the CPL 2025 live on TV. The matches will also be live-streamed on the FanCode app.
- In the Caribbean: Broadcast on SportsMax, TV6 (Trinidad and Tobago), GBN (Grenada), and other local channels will broadcast all matches of the CPL 2025 live on TV.
- In the UK: Streaming is available on TNT Sports, which will broadcast all matches of the CPL 2025 live on TV.
- In the USA and Canada: Willow TV provides live coverage and streaming.
- In South Africa: SuperSport broadcasts the tournament.
- In the MENA region: Streaming available on Cricbuzz.
- Rest of the World: Free live streaming on the official CPL YouTube channel and Facebook page.
